Copy of a petition from the governor and company of the Sommer islands, with annexed papers, presented to the right honorable the Councel of state July the 19th 1651

Other copies of several letters from Captain Josias Forster governor of the said islands, and from the said governor and councel there: with a petition from the inhabitants. For the more pertinent information of the several members that are, or have been of the Councel of state, and others who may be willing to understand the same. As also an occasional letter written to Sir John Danvers, governor of the said company. With A short collection of the most remarkable passages from the original to the dissolution of the Virginia company. And a large description of Virginia, with several commodities thereof, wherein the general company of the Sommer islands, as many of their members have considerable interest

Edition Notes

"A short collection of the most remarkable passages from the originall to the dissolution of the Virginia Company", p. [1-4], 20, 3rd and 4th counts, by Arthur Woodnoth, has a separate title page with imprint: London: prined [sic] by Richard Cotes for Edward Husband, at the Golden Dragon in Fleetstreet, 1651. It was also published separately (Wing W3243)

ESTC has "Copy of a petition from the governor and company of the Sommer islands" and "A short collection of the most remarkable passages from the originall to the dissolution of the Virginia Company" issued together. However, according to the John Carter Brown Library catalogue, the second work was issued separately. Cf. JCB Lib. cat., pre-1675.

Some copies contain "A mapp of Virginia discouered to ye falls" engraved by John Goddard, published by John Farrer, and sold by I. Stephenson, 1651. This map also appears in other contemporary works about Virginia, and it is impossible to determine if it was intended to be part of this work or was sold separately. Cf. ESTC.

Signatures: A-D⁴ (D4 blank) ²A-²C⁴

Title printed within ornamental woodcut border; headpiece.
